Yes, Kevin Hart has children. He is a father to four kids from two different relationships.
Kevin Hart has a blended family. His first marriage to Torrei Hart produced two children: Heaven and Hendrix. Later, he married Eniko Parrish, with whom he has two additional children: Kenzo and Kaori. Hart often shares moments with his kids on social media, highlighting his commitment to family life. How Many Children Does Kevin Hart Have?
Kevin Hart has four children. He has two daughters, Heaven and Kaori, and two sons, Hendrix and Kenzo. Heaven Hart is the eldest, born in 2005, followed by Hendrix, who was born in 2007. Kaori and Kenzo are from his marriage to Eniko Parrish. Kaori was born in 2020, and Kenzo was born in 2021.
